Transaction e32ce59decccb8186f82f2925e25ff5a40c6d71e34bc4728cb628b76cb76247e
1 Input
1 Output
-
e32ce59decccb8186f82f2925e25ff5a40c6d71e34bc4728cb628b76cb76247e:0
- value
- 7093595
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76fe5cb0fc03bf8659d946286a0623fdc8ecf2a0 OP_EQUAL
- address
- MJkLgTEDwJsdqu7FxocnTyQTH8vHvUcr5a